GestureDrag


Object Hierarchy:

Gtk.GestureDrag Gtk.GestureDrag Gtk.GestureDrag Gtk.GestureSingle Gtk.GestureSingle Gtk.GestureSingle->Gtk.GestureDrag Gtk.Gesture Gtk.Gesture Gtk.Gesture->Gtk.GestureSingle Gtk.EventController Gtk.EventController Gtk.EventController->Gtk.Gesture GLib.Object GLib.Object GLib.Object->Gtk.EventController

Description:

[ CCode ( type_id = "gtk_gesture_drag_get_type ()" ) ]
public class GestureDrag : GestureSingle

`GtkGestureDrag` is a `GtkGesture` implementation for drags.

The drag operation itself can be tracked throughout the [[email protected]:GtkGestureDrag:drag-begin], [ [email protected]:GtkGestureDrag:drag-update] and [[email protected]:GtkGestureDrag:drag-end] signals, and the relevant coordinates can be extracted through [[email protected]_offset] and [[email protected]_start_point].

All known sub-classes:

Namespace: Gtk
Package: gtk4

Content:

Creation methods:

Methods:

Signals:

Inherited Members:

All known members inherited from class GLib.Object



2022 vala-language.org